us·que·baugh U0158000 (ŭs′kwĭ-bô′, -bä′)n. Irish & Scots Whiskey. [Scottish Gaelic uisge beatha and Irish Gaelic uisce beatha, water of life, whiskey (translation of Medieval Latin aqua vītae) : Old Irish uisce, water; see wed- in Indo-European roots + Old Irish bethad, genitive of bethu, life; see gwei- in Indo-European roots.]usquebaugh , usquabae or usquen1. (Brewing) Irish the former name for whiskey2. (Brewing) Scot the former name for whisky3. (Brewing) an Irish liqueur flavoured with coriander[C16: from Irish Gaelic uisce beathadh or Scottish Gaelic uisge beatha water of life]us•que•baugh (ˈʌs kwɪˌbɔ, -ˌbɑ) n. (in Scotland and Ireland) whiskey. [1575–85; < Irish uisce beatha or Scottish Gaelic uisge beatha] EncyclopediaSeewhisky |
